Overview

CVE-2025-21788 is a high-severity vulnerability affecting linux linux_kernel. It was published on February 27, 2025 and has a CVSS 3.1 base score of 7.5 (HIGH).

This vulnerability has a CVSS 3.1 base score of 7.5, rated HIGH. It can be exploited remotely over the network. No authentication or special privileges are required for exploitation.

Technical Description

In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ved:

net: ethernet: ti: am65-cpsw: fix memleak in certain XDP cases

If the XDP program doesn't result in XDP_PASS then we leak the

memory allocated by am65_cpsw_build_skb().

It is pointless to allocate SKB memory before running the XDP

program as we would be wasting CPU cycles for cases other than XDP_PASS.

Move the SKB allocation after evaluating the XDP program result.

This fixes the memleak. A performance boost is seen for XDP_DROP test.

XDP_DROP test:

Before: 460256 rx/s 0 err/s

After: 784130 rx/s 0 err/s

Affected Products

Vendor Product Versions Status
linux linux_kernel >= 6.10, < 6.12.16 Affected
